COVID-19 precautionary behavior: The Israeli case in the initial stage of the outbreak
View through CrossRef
Abstract
Background: The lay public's behavioral responses during a virus spread, such as the co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ID-19), play an important role in bringing the outbreak under control, and provide insights into development of risk communication messages to the public. Therefore, this study aimed to explore the association between knowledge about COVID-19, perceived susceptibility, emotional reactions and precautionary behavior among the Israeli lay public at the beginning of the COVID-19 outbreak. Method: A cross-sectional study was conducted among 1,407 participants, aged 18+. Participants completed measures of knowledge about COVID-19, perceived susceptibility, emotional reactions, precautionary behavior , and socio-demographic questionnaires. A multiple hierarchical regression was calculated with precautionary behavior as the dependent variable. Results: Findings indicated that precautionary behavior was higher for females, older participants, participants with higher levels of knowledge about COVID-19, and participants with greater negative emotional reactions. A negative curvilinear relationship was found between perceived susceptibility and precautionary behavior, so that the latter was highest for participants with moderate perceived susceptibility. All interaction terms were non-significant. Conclusions: Findings suggest that in order to enhance precautionary behavior in the initial stage of a virus outbreak, it is recommended to pay attention to the public’s knowledge about the virus, perceived susceptibility and emotional reactions. Although negative feelings about the virus may motivate preventive behavior, it is important to address these feelings.
